Steve Halloran of Hastings offered a motion to advance his LR14 from the Government, Military and Veterans Affairs Committee to the floor for general file debate. The committee is deadlocked, Halloran said, with insufficient votes to either advance or indefinitely postpone the resolution.<\/p>\n<p>LR14 would be Nebraska\u2019s application for a convention of the states authorized under the U.S. Constitution. If 34 states commit to a convention, states could propose amendments to the U.S. Constitution that would limit the size and authority of the federal government, consider fiscal restraints and consider term limits for members of Congress.<\/p>\n<p>Halloran said 15 states have passed similar resolutions.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cI am not putting process aside. I am following the rules as prescribed,\u201d Halloran said. \u201cSome object to pull motions because it usurps the committee process. I am a committee chair myself, and the chair of the Government, Military and Veterans Affairs Committee, he himself supports this pull motion.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Sen. Tom Brewer of Gordon, chairperson of the committee, spoke in favor of the motion. He said he respects the committee process but it sometimes is necessary to advance a deadlocked bill or resolution. LR14 is an example, he said, because the current level of federal spending has the country in a \u201cdeath spiral.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>\u201cWe will spend until the system collapses,\u201d Brewer said.<\/p>\n<p>Sen. Steve Erdman of Bayard also supported the motion and the resolution. The federal government needs to be reined in, he said, to prevent continued growth of the federal debt.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cNot only will my grandkids pay off this national debt, their grandkids may as well,\u201d Erdman said.<\/p>\n<p>Lincoln Sen. Adam Morfeld opposed the motion and called LR14 \u201cdangerous.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The only precedent we have for a constitutional convention is one that completely dismantled the current constitution at the time \u2014 the Articles of Confederation.\u201d he said. \u201cDoes anybody honestly think that there\u2019s not a danger that they could amend other constitutional amendments that we all hold dear?\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Sen. Patty Pansing Brooks of Lincoln also opposed the motion. She said a convention of the states would lead to \u201ctyranny and chaos.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>\u201cThe convention gets to write its own rules,\u201d Pansing Brooks said. \u201cThey get to set their own agenda, influenced by powerful interest groups.
